Property Report
This property is a mid-terrace flat located at 9, Gatacre Street, Blyth, NE24 1HD. The property was built between 1900-1929 and has a floor area of 68 square meters. It features fully double-glazed windows and a boiler and radiators with mains gas heating. The current energy rating is a C, with a potential energy rating of C. The annual running costs are £822, and the annual energy costs are £643. The property has a current CO2 emission of 2.8, with a potential CO2 emission of 1.9. It is a leasehold property, but no sale date or amount is available as this data is not provided. - Based on our analysis, this property has a HomeScore of 868 out of 999.
